PLAYING HER SECRET CRUSH by Casey Griffin

All her life, Katie has been chosen last for everything: the last picked on the playground, the last picked by her absent father, and definitely the last picked by boys—even her secret crush, Alex, friend-zoned her. This senior year, Katie is determined to come first.

But then Alex asks her to help him find a date?!

Alex has been living life in the fast lane, but he’s ready to slow down—with a girlfriend. The last person on earth he’d consider? The girl his brother developed serious feelings for before he died: Katie. The only way Alex is going to get over Katie is by falling for someone new. And who better to help him find his new crush than the girl he can’t stop thinking about?

What can possibly go wrong?

Author Guest Post – Interview

1. What is your writing process? Do you aim for a word count daily or maybe just a scene?

My writing process is sporadic and totally nonsensical. I have a weird day job schedule of ten days off and ten days at work (13-hour shifts), so I write whenever I can. That might mean writing on a plane, on a bus, in a lunch shack, or in the middle of the night when my family is sleeping. Sometimes I’ll write thousands of words in one sitting. Then I’ll get distracted by something else—maybe by another book I’m writing or a book launch. I’m generally getting pulled in a million different directions with both my writing and my life, so I have to be flexible and write wherever I can whenever I can.

2. What sort of research did you do for this book?

I’ve played more console video games than online ones, so I wanted to make sure I got those scenes right. I was always double checking things with the help of Google and gaming forums. I also watched a documentary on pro gamers and the e-sports industry. And finally, I had the help of my subject matter expert—my oldest nephew who is well versed in MMORPGs (Massively Multiplayer Online Role-Playing Games)

3. What are you working on now? Any chance of a sequel?

I have a couple of projects on the go right now. I’m currently working on an adult romance and another YA, but nothing is set in stone, yet. As for a sequel to Secret Crush, I’ve toyed with the idea of writing a book that follows another character in the story: Barista Ben.

4. How did you come up for the idea of your book?

The story was definitely inspired by my time spent playing video games and knowing people who play a lot of online games. I wanted to tell a story about geeks like me. I also wanted a way to tell a contemporary story that can take place in both reality and a fantasy world.

5. Just for fun — what TV shows or movies have you really enjoyed (or disliked?) recently?

I was really behind in Game of Thrones, so I’ve been catching up on that, lately. I’m so obsessed! Next on the list to catch up on: Outlander, Shannara Chronicles, and Into the Badlands. And I’ve recently watched two movies that I thought were pretty cute: Set It Up and The Kissing Booth.

About the Author

casey_griffin_2

Casey Griffin can often be found at comic conventions on her days off from her day job, driving 400 ton dump trucks in Northern Alberta, Canada. As a jack of all trades with a resume boasting registered nurse, English teacher, and photographer, books are her true passion, and she is currently busy writing every moment she can.
